Why Do Covalent Bonds Have Low Melting And Boiling Points Class 10? Covalent compounds have weak forces of attraction between the binding molecules. Thus less energy is required to break the force of bonding. Therefore covalent compounds have low melting and boiling point. Why do covalent bonds have low melting and boiling points? Which Bond Is Most Polar? Fluorine has highest electronegativity while iodine has least electronegativity among group 17 elements. Thus the electronegativity difference between fluorine and iodine is highest due to which they form the most polar bond. How do you know which bond is more polar?
